Conversion formula

The conversion factor from cubic feet to deciliters is 283.168467117, which means that 1 cubic foot is equal to 283.168467117 deciliters:

1 ft3 = 283.168467117 dL

To convert 659.8 cubic feet into deciliters we have to multiply 659.8 by the conversion factor in order to get the volume amount from cubic feet to deciliters. We can also form a simple proportion to calculate the result:

1 ft3 → 283.168467117 dL

659.8 ft3 → V(dL)

Solve the above proportion to obtain the volume V in deciliters:

V(dL) = 659.8 ft3 × 283.168467117 dL

V(dL) = 186834.5546038 dL

The final result is:

659.8 ft3 → 186834.5546038 dL

We conclude that 659.8 cubic feet is equivalent to 186834.5546038 deciliters:

659.8 cubic feet = 186834.5546038 deciliters
